The Flubendazole, with the CAS registry number 31430-15-6, is also known as (5-(4-Fluorobenzoyl)-1H-benzimidazole-2-yl)carbamic acid methyl ester. It belongs to the product categories of Active Pharmaceutical Ingredients;Fluorobenzene.Its EINECS number is 250-624-4. This chemical's molecular formula is C16H12FN3O3 and molecular weight is 313.29. What's more,Its systematic name is Flubendazole.This product is white or kind of white powder; Odourless. This product is insoluble in methanol and chloroform; Slightly soluble in dilute hydrochloric acid.It is the p-fluoro analog of mebendazole.And its raw materials is fluorobenzene.The Flubendazole is mainly used in pig, poultry, gastrointestinal worm disease.
